The Soviet invasion of Czechoslovakia began on this day in 1968.

One young poet, Yevgeny Yevtushenko,
had to protest the invasion of his country else his despair would lead him to suicide.

He wrote “Russian Tanks in Prague," which was picked up immediately on underground radio in Czechoslovakia, making him a hero there and an official target at home:

Tanks are rolling across Prague
in the sunset blood of dawn.
Tanks are rolling across truth,
not a newspaper named Pravda.

Tanks are rolling across the temptation
to live free from the power of clichés.
Tanks are rolling across the soldiers
who sit inside those tanks....
